Choosing the best cryptocurrency exchange development service requires careful consideration of several key factors to ensure reliability, security, and functionality for your business: 1. Reputation and Experience: Look for companies with a proven track record in developing secure and reliable cryptocurrency exchanges. Check client testimonials, reviews, and case studies. 2. Security Features: Ensure the exchange development service prioritizes robust security measures, including encryption, two-factor authentication, and cold storage for funds. 3. Compliance and Regulations: Verify that the service provider adheres to relevant regulations and compliance standards in your jurisdiction to avoid legal issues. 4. Customization Options: Assess whether the development service offers customization options to tailor the exchange platform to your specific business needs and branding. 5. Scalability and Performance: Consider the scalability and performance capabilities of the exchange platform to accommodate growing user traffic and trading volumes. 6. Technical Support and Maintenance: Choose a service provider that offers reliable technical support and maintenance services to address any issues promptly and ensure smooth operation. 7. Cost and Pricing Structure: Compare pricing plans and fees of different development services to find a solution that aligns with your budget and offers good value for money. By evaluating these factors carefully, you can select the best cryptocurrency exchange development service that meets your business requirements and sets the foundation for success in the crypto industry.

Over-the-counter (OTC) crypto exchanges and centralized exchanges serve as platforms for buying and selling cryptocurrencies, but they operate with distinct characteristics. 1. Trading Mechanism: OTC exchanges facilitate peer-to-peer transactions directly between buyers and sellers, often through brokers. Conversely, centralized exchanges function as intermediaries that match buy and sell orders from multiple users on their platform. 2. Liquidity: Centralized exchanges typically offer higher liquidity due to the large number of traders on their platforms, enabling quick execution of trades. OTC exchanges, on the other hand, may have lower liquidity as transactions are negotiated individually, potentially leading to longer processing times. 3. Anonymity and Privacy: OTC exchanges may offer greater anonymity and privacy since transactions are conducted directly between parties without the need to register on a public platform. Centralized exchanges usually require user registration and compliance with KYC (Know Your Customer) and AML (Anti-Money Laundering) regulations, compromising anonymity to some extent. 4. Price Discovery: Centralized exchanges rely on market orders and order books to determine prices based on supply and demand dynamics visible to all users. OTC exchanges negotiate prices privately, potentially leading to variations in pricing between transactions. 5. Counterparty Risk: OTC exchanges involve counterparty risk since transactions rely on trust between the buyer and seller. Centralized exchanges mitigate this risk by acting as intermediaries that hold funds in escrow until transactions are completed. In summary, while both OTC Crypto Exchange and centralized exchanges facilitate cryptocurrency trading, they differ in trading mechanisms, liquidity, anonymity, price discovery, and counterparty risk. Investors should consider these differences when choosing between the two platforms based on their trading preferences and risk tolerance.
